June 5, 2012COLORS Regatta at Columbia YCThe Columbia Yacht Club hosted the COLORS regatta on June 2-3 in Chicago, Illinois. The racing featured several One Design classes, including Farr 40s, J 111s, T-10s and J 105s. There was also a Distance Race and PHRF racing to complete the fun.

February 25, 2013RORC Caribbean 600The Caribbean 600 started off Fort Charlotte, English Harbour, Antigua, on Feb. 18, and the course wound the 53 boats competing around 11 Caribbean islands. Ron O'Hanley's Cookson 50 Privateer took the IRC Overall title.
